3. Setup and Installation
3.1 Unpacking
Remove all packaging materials and transport bolts from the rear of the appliance. Keep these for future transport if needed.
3.2 Positioning
Place the washer dryer on a firm, level floor. Adjust the feet to ensure stability and minimize vibration during operation. Ensure adequate ventilation around the appliance.

Image 3.1: Appliance dimensions. Height: 85 cm, Width: 60 cm, Depth: 58 cm.
3.3 Water Connection
Connect the water inlet hose to a cold water tap with a 3/4" thread. Ensure the hose is securely tightened to prevent leaks. Position the drain hose into a standpipe or directly into a sink, ensuring it is not kinked or submerged in water.
3.4 Electrical Connection
Plug the appliance into a grounded 230V electrical outlet. Do not use extension cords or adapters. Ensure the power cord is not trapped or damaged.
3.5 First Use
Before the first wash, run a short cycle without laundry and detergent to clean the drum and remove any manufacturing residues.

5.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the life of your appliance.
5.1 Cleaning the Exterior
Wipe the exterior surfaces with a soft, damp c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ents.
5.2 Cleaning the Detergent Drawer
Periodically remove the detergent drawer and rinse it under running water to remove any detergent or softener residue. Clean the housing of the drawer with a brush.
5.3 Cleaning the Filter
Locate the filter at the bottom front of the appliance. Open the cover, place a shallow container underneath to catch water, and carefully unscrew the filter. Clean it under running water and reinsert it securely.
5.4 Cleaning the Drum
Run a maintenance wash cycle (e.g., a hot wash without laundry) periodically to clean the drum and prevent odors.

6.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ues, consult this section before contacting service.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Appliance does not start | No power, door not closed, program not selected. | Check power supply, ensure door is latched, select a program and press start. |
| Water not filling | Water tap closed, inlet hose kinked, filter blocked. | Open water tap, straighten hose, clean inlet filter. |
| Water not draining | Drain hose kinked, pump filter blocked. | Straighten drain hose, clean pump filter. |
| Excessive vibration | Appliance not level, transport bolts not removed, uneven load. | Adjust feet to level, remove transport bolts, redistribute laundry. |
| Poor washing/drying results | Incorrect program, too much/too little detergent, overloaded. | Select appropriate program, use correct detergent dosage, reduce load size. |
7. Specifications
Technical data for the Candy RapidÓ ROW 4966DWMCE/1-S washer dryer:
| Feature | Value |
|---|---|
| Model | ROW 4966DWMCE/1-S |
| Washing Capacity | 9 kg |
| Drying Capacity | 6 kg |
| Maximum Spin Speed | 1400 RPM |
| Dimensions (H x W x D) | 85 cm x 60 cm x 58 cm |
| Voltage | 230 V |
| Control Type | Touch |
| Special Features | WiFi, Bluetooth, Delayed Start |
| Energy Class (Washing) | A |
| Energy Class (Wash & Dry) | D |
| Energy Consumption (Washing, 100 cycles) | 49 kWh |
| Energy Consumption (Wash & Dry, 100 cycles) | 308 kWh |
| Water Consumption (Washing, per cycle) | 49 L |
| Water Consumption (Wash & Dry, per cycle) | 86 L |
| Spin-drying Efficiency Class | B |
| Noise Level (Spin) | 78 dB(A) |
